Kayaker Ben Brown and Anton Immler head over to the kayaking mecca of Iceland to explore some of the natural wonders the country has to offer, and pick off some classic waterfalls along the way. Ben’s first stop was the waterfall Thjofafoss which translates to the ‘Waterfall of Thieves’ – it got its name form Pagan times when thieves were drowned in the waterfall for their crimes. It is approximately 14 meters tall and is more impressive for its volume rather than its height.
